This means you will have to write out "Yes" or "No" in the box provided on the ballot paper. Voters will only need to answer either "Yes" or "No" in response to the proposed question. This means the votes of people in the ACT and Northern Territory will count towards the national total, but majorities in the territories will not count towards the majority of states. Majority of voters in a majority states = at least FOUR states Majority of voters in a majority of Australia's six states need to support the change.A majority of Australian voters in a referendum need to support the proposed change.What is a double majority?Ī double majority means two things have to happen for the referendum to pass: The referendum is then voted on by the public between two and six months afterwards.įor a referendum to be successful, a double majority must agree to the proposed changes. The specific question on the ballot paper will be:Ī Proposed Law: to alter the Constitution to recognise the First Peoples of Australia by establishing an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ander Voice.ĭo you approve this proposed alteration? How does a referendum work?Ī referendum can happen after parliament passes a bill containing the proposed change to the constitution. Voters will be asked to recognise Indigenous Australians in the constitution, through the establishment of a Voice to Parliament. Let's break down what a referendum is and how it's going to work. Referendums have some key differences from federal elections - a major one being that they need a double majority to pass. It will be the first one in many people's lifetimes. Voice to Parliament referendum explainedįor the first time in more than two decades, Australians will vote in a referendum on October 14. LIVE: Stay across the latest updates on the referendum.

Premier ($27,600 with front-drive, $29,100 all-wheel drive) includes synthetic leather seat upholstery, heated front seats, keyless start, Bose 7-speaker audio, power sunroof, 18-inch wheels, lane-departure warnings, and forward-collision warnings. LT ($23,200 with front-drive, $24,700 all-wheel drive) adds alloy wheels, cruise control, LED taillights, and deep-tinted rear windows. LS ($21,300 with front-drive, $22.800 all-wheel drive) comes with a rearview camera, a four-way driver’s seat, remote keyless entry, 16-inch steel wheels, and a 7.0-inch touchscreen with Apple CarPlay and Android Auto compatibility. Prices do not include $995 destination charge. Both packages are standard on the Premier trim. Two Driver Confidence packages also are offered, featuring such safety equipment as blind-spot monitors, rear cross-traffic alerts, forward-collision warnings, and lane-departure warnings. Needless to say, AWD can be a welcome benefit in harsh weather and on slick pavement.Ĭhevrolet offers two special Trax versions: a Redline Edition for LT trim, and a Midnight Edition that can be fitted on Premier versions. All-wheel-drive models are equipped with all-disc brakes, while front-drive versions stick with rear drums. Front-wheel drive is standard, with all-wheel drive a $1,500 option for each trim level. Developing 138 horsepower and 148 pound-feet of torque, the turbocharged 1.4-liter 4-cylinder engine mates with a 6-speed automatic transmission. LS, LT, and Premier trim levels are offered. Little is new for the 2019 model year, except for three new body-color choices. Introduced as a 2013 model and facelifted for 2017, the Trax blends a small turbocharged engine with a low-budget selling price. This mechanism is enabled by the two rows of high-profile teeth. The cutting style of this blade gives the blade its name because it is quick and aggressive. This blade is best for cutting wood (up to 55 millimeters), plasterboard, and soft plastics. If you’re cutting into wood with nails, be careful using this because the teeth of the blade can bend and break. This means that this cannot handle metals well. Unlike the previous two blades, the Fein E Cut Precision Saw Blade is not a bimetal blade. The Fein E Cut Longlife BiMetal Wood Blade can cut hard and soft wood up to 50 millimeters thick, plasterboard, MDF, soft plastics and nails and copper pipe. It can handle a wide variety of materials from soft and hardwood, chipboard and MDF, to metal like nails or copper pipe. But it is known as an amazing “all-rounder accessory” by Fein. This blade is also the same as the Universal Blade in its bimetal or hardened metal composition. While it easily cuts wood, it is the best for cutting metals. This multi-cutter blade provides a wider cut of 44 millimeters, comparably greater than the 35-millemeter standard of other blades. It is a strong bi-metal blade with its front cutting edge looking the same form as a hacksaw blade. Perfect for materials such as hard and soft wood up to 50 millimeters, plasterboard, MDF, soft plastics, aluminum, copper and sheet metal, the Fein E Cut Universal Blade cuts through these materials easily. Looking at the comparison, a cup (8 oz, or 237 ml) of Matcha is equal to about 3 cups (711ml) of regular green tea.Īnd as a guide, here’s how many cups you should drink per day of each type of tea.įor caffeine, one regular cup of green provides 25-35 mg of caffeine whereas a cup of Matcha provides 70-100mg. More green tea is required to make one cup of Matcha, so this naturally means it has more caffeine than green tea.Īside from the caffeine, this also means that the benefits of green tea are higher in a cup of Matcha. This concentrated form of green tea is what gives Matcha its thick and creamy texture. Here’s more info on the caffeine content in green tea. This powdered consistency naturally means a cup of Matcha will have more caffeine than a regular cup of green tea. Standard green tea is ground into fine particles to form a powder called “Matcha”. Matcha has more caffeine than green tea simply because it’s concentrated in the form of a powder. Why Matcha has more caffeine than green tea So generally, there’s a lower level of caffeine in matcha tea as opposed to coffee.Īs a guide, you would need approximately 2 cups of Matcha tea for every one cup of coffee in order to even out the caffeine amounts.
